Job summary
We are seeking a highly skilled and autonomous Advanced Nurse Practitioner (ANP) to join our Team for 33 hours a week. This role is pivotal in providing high-quality, patient-centred care in a fast-paced, supportive general practice environment.
As an ANP, you will lead on delivering undifferentiated primary care to a varied patient population, working independently but with access to clinical support from the practice team. The successful candidate will demonstrate excellence in clinical assessment, decision-making, and prescribing, with a commitment to upholding the standards of care and safety expected by Mayflower Medical Group.
Main duties of the job
Key responsibilities include the application of advanced clinical skills to assess, diagnose, treat, and advise patients face to face, ensuring the use of evidence-based practice. The role encompasses the following areas:
Undifferentiated Patient Care within an AM and PM session
Patient follow up - respond to previous case management
Autonomous Practice - as per NICE guidelines
Case Management - Ensuring pathways meet the needs of our service
Prescribing - Independant prescribing

Job description
Job responsibilities
Clinical Responsibilities
Patient Care
Deliver advanced and complex clinical care, providing assessment, diagnosis, treatment, and prescribing for patients with acute, chronic, and complex conditions.
Autonomous Practice
Work independently within the scope of practice to manage complete clinical episodes, using advanced diagnostic skills and clinical judgment.
Case Management
Manage patient cases from initial assessment to conclusion, including follow-ups and referrals, ensuring continuity of care.
Prescribing
Utilise prescriptive authority responsibly following current guidelines and protocols to enhance therapeutic outcomes for patients.
Home visiting
undertake home visiting as and when required, including triage of home visits.
Leadership and Guidance
Mentorship
Provide mentorship and supervision to nursing staff, trainee advanced practitioners, and other healthcare professionals to enhance team competencies.
Professional Development
Engage in continuous professional development to keep abreast of medical advancements and to further develop clinical skills.
Research and Quality Improvement
Research Participation
Participate in clinical audits and research activities to contribute to the evidence base for practice.
Quality Assurance
Implement quality improvement initiatives and ensure compliance with health care standards and best practices in patient care.
Educational Activities
CPD Activities Facilitate and participate in Continuous Professional Development (CPD) activities within the practice.
Administrative and Organisational Duties
Record Keeping
Maintain comprehensive and accurate patient records using SystmOne.
Miscellaneous
The Practice recognises that the role of an Advanced Nurse Practitioner is wide and varied is evolving in nature. Therefore, this job description is not intended to be exhaustive and there will be other tasks and duties that the post holder will be expected to perform within what is ordinarily expected of this role.

Person Specification
Experience
Essential
- Extensive experience in managing complete episodes of clinical care including assessment, diagnosis, treatments, and prescribing
- Advanced clinical skills in a primary care setting, with proficiency in using clinical diagnostic tools and conducting complex clinical procedures
Qualifications
Essential
- Masters degree in advanced Practice, or equivalent post-graduate qualification, or full accreditation or eportfolio
- Registration with the Nursing and Midwifery Council (NMC) or Health and Care Professions Council (HCPC) or other regulatory body as appropriate
Desirable
- Further qualifications in a specialist area such as diabetes, dermatology, or emergency care
- Experience and competency in minor surgery procedures or chronic disease management
